Product Description:

The S72402-NANA-NA-030 is a servo drive from Kollmorgen's S700 Servo Drives series. It regulates three-phase permanent-magnet motors in automated machinery by modulating line voltage, monitoring feedback, and providing Safe Torque Off capability through its dual-channel STO circuit. By integrating EtherCAT and CANopen directly on the base unit, the drive connects to higher-level PLCs without an add-on card. This built-in communication setup supports coordinated multi-axis positioning tasks on packaging lines, test stands, and material-handling cells.

The power section is rated for a continuous phase current of 24 Arms, while a short overload window of 2 s allows a peak current of 48 Arms during accelerations or impact loads. That overload capacity helps the drive handle brief demand spikes without forcing the continuous current rating to carry the entire load. A bus capacitance network lets the DC link rise safely to 900 VDC; this is the maximum DC-link voltage before external braking hardware is engaged. Pulse-width modulation occurs at 8 kHz, balancing current ripple against switching losses. When the application runs at rated torque, thermal loss inside the housing reaches 330 W, so cabinet ventilation must remove this heat to keep the electronics below their component limits.

Additional energy-handling features protect both the motor and the supply. If the machine stops frequently, the external braking circuit can absorb up to 4 kW, while an onboard resistor of 23 ohms manages smaller duty cycles without extra hardware. This arrangement allows lighter stop-and-go operation without requiring separate braking hardware for every use case. During standby, dissipation falls to 25 W, helping reduce cabinet temperatures between production shifts. The drive weighs 5.5 kg, allowing it to be panel-mounted beside other S700 units while operating at up to thirty switching cycles per hour without exceeding 65 dB(A) acoustic emission. A residual voltage drop of 6 V on the logic supply keeps the control electronics active long enough for an orderly fieldbus shutdown when mains power is removed.

Frequently Asked Questions about S72402-NANA-NA-030:

Q: What is the maximum DC bus voltage supported by the S72402-NANA-NA-030?

A: The S72402-NANA-NA-030 supports a maximum DC bus voltage of 900 VDC.

Q: What fieldbus connectivity options are available on the S72402-NANA-NA-030 servo drive?

A: EtherCAT and CANopen connectivity are provided onboard without the need for an expansion card.

Q: What is the rated output current for the S72402-NANA-NA-030?

A: The S72402-NANA-NA-030 offers a rated output current of 24 Arms.

Q: How much power does the S72402-NANA-NA-030 dissipate at full load?

A: Full-load power dissipation for this drive reaches 330 W during operation.

Q: Does the S72402-NANA-NA-030 servo drive feature STO safety functionality?

A: It is equipped with a dual channel STO (Safe Torque Off) capability for safety compliance.
